ACCESS Cardholder Program

Present your PA or DE ACCESS card and receive admission for up to four people, at $2 each. Not valid with any other offer or group rate. Tickets can be purchased in advance online or by scanning a QR code at the green guest services booth. Cash is not accepted; purchase with credit card is required. ACCESS cardholders must present their PA or DE ACCESS card along with their matching photo ID to receive the discount.

Please note: Due to additional programming, ACCESS tickets are available for $8 per person during spring break, March 28, 2026, through April 12, 2026.

Wake Up With Wildlife Tours

See the Zoo before we open to the public!

Embark on a 75-minute guided tour with Zoo staff and visit our animals when they're the most active in the morning. Each tour is a unique experience; guided tours change locations based on who is awake and what's happening around the Zoo!
